Ezzah is a girl's name. In 2023 it was given to 19 babies in the United States. It is used consistently but remains uncommon.

  • Peaked in England and Wales in 2013, when 16 babies were given the name.
  • Its usage has held steady over the past decade in England and Wales.
  • Today about 1 in 43,912 babies in England and Wales is given this name.
  • First appears in birth records in 2004.

How popular is Ezzah?

In 2025, Ezzah was given to 12 babies in England and Wales. It is used consistently but remains uncommon.

Where Ezzah is used

England & Wales #2,434 12 in 2025
Canada #4,077 5 in 2024
United States #6,398 19 in 2023

The bar shows how near the top of each country's list the name sits, on a scale where #1 fills the row and #1,000 is a sliver. The figures beside it are the real rank and the babies recorded that year.

Figures for England and Wales withhold any name given to fewer than three babies in a year, so a gap means the name fell below that floor rather than went unused. Data & sources.
